This is the first time in 14 years that the RH bill has reached the stage of amendments in both the House of Representatives and the Senate, but delaying tactics in both chambers of the legislature is frittering away this crucial week. Now lawmakers say they will need to temporarily shelve the RH bill to prioritize the budget. Is this a death knell for the bill? One last small window of opportunity exists, say some lawmakers, in October.
